Transaction 49655dbf21eb3e9f972ac34b234ebd45d41f9ca79b284d38d686696a8e9c1af2

3 Input
1 Outputs
  • 49655dbf21eb3e9f972ac34b234ebd45d41f9ca79b284d38d686696a8e9c1af2:0
  • value  14275014
    address  17Hierep5mtTdFhf2UfmQJfinjYhRYHgxs